#cdbc84 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cdbc84 is composed of 80.4% red, 73.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 35.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 46 degrees, a saturation of 42.2% and a lightness of 66.1%. #cdbc84 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9b7909.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#cdbc84 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cdbc84 has RGB values of R:205, G:188,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.36,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13483140.

Shades and Tints of #cdbc84

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cdbc84

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acaaa5 is the less saturated color, while #fcd555 is the most saturated one.
